10 Things You Can Do for Your Mental Health

Introduction

Life is full of ups and downs, and just like we care for our bodies, it’s important to care for our minds too. Our mental health affects how we feel and think every day. 

Mental Health

Here are some easy tips to help you take good care of your mental well-being.

  • Stay Connected

Being around people you like and who care about you can make you feel better. Talk to them about how you’re feeling and listen when they want to talk. Sharing your thoughts and feelings helps you feel understood and supported.

  • Get Moving

Moving your body isn’t just good for your muscles, it’s good for your mind too. Even simple activities like walking, dancing, or playing can help you feel less stressed and happier. Try to move a little bit every day.

  • Eat Well

Eating healthy foods gives your brain the energy it needs to work well. Foods like fruits, vegetables, and whole grains are great for your mind. Remember to drink water too – it keeps your brain hydrated and focused.

  • Sleep Enough

Sleep is like a reset button for your brain. When you sleep enough, you wake up feeling refreshed and ready to face the day. Try to have a regular sleep schedule and create a cozy bedtime routine.

  • Take Breaks

When things get busy or overwhelming, take a break. Doing something you enjoy, like reading, drawing, or just listening to music, can help you relax. Taking breaks helps your mind rest and makes you more productive.

  • Practice Mindfulness

Mindfulness means paying attention to what’s happening right now. Take deep breaths and focus on your feelings and thoughts. This can help you stay calm and handle challenges better.

  • Ask for Help

If you’re feeling sad or worried, it’s okay to ask for help. Talk to a grown-up you trust, like a parent or teacher. They want to help you feel better and can give you good advice.

  • Limit Screen Time

Spending too much time on screens, like phones and computers, can make you feel tired and stressed. Try to have a balance between screen time and other activities you enjoy, like playing outside or reading a book.

  • Do Things You Love

Doing things that make you happy is good for your mental health. It could be playing with a pet, drawing, playing a game, or going for a bike ride. These activities make you feel joyful and relaxed.

  • Stay positive 

Thinking positively can make a big difference in how you feel. Instead of focusing on what’s wrong, try to think about the good things in your life. This can help you feel more hopeful and cheerful.

Conclusion

Taking care of your mental health doesn’t have to be complicated. By following these simple tips – staying connected, moving your body, eating well, sleeping enough, taking breaks, practicing mindfulness, asking for help, limiting screen time, doing things you enjoy, and staying positive – you can give your mind the care it deserves. Remember, you’re not alone on this journey. Friends, family, and adults are there to support you every step of the way.
